当前位置:   article > 正文

QT Android 环境搭建_qt android环境搭建

qt android环境搭建

准备工作

  1. Qt 5.14.2
  2. Android NDK r21
  3. Android SDK
  4. jdk8

一、 NDK SDK JDK安装

  1. 安装路径不要有中文。
  2. 环境变量配置。
  3. 根据Qt版本找匹配的NDK,否则无法使用。

二、Qt安装

Qt安装组件分两部分:

  1. Qt x.xx.xx
    这部分包含Qt开发库组件
组件说明
MSVC***针对 Windows 平台上的 MSVC 编译器的 Qt 组件,如 msvc2015 32-bit 、 msvc2015 64-bit 、 msvc2017 32-bit 和 msvc2017 64-bit等。安装该组件需要计算机上已经安装相应版本的 Visual Studio。
MinGW***编译器模块,使用MinGW 编译的勾选。默认勾选,选择对应位数系统。MinGW 是 Minimalist GNU for Windows 的缩写,MinGW 是 Windows 平台上使用的 GNU 工具集导入库的集合。
UWP***UWP 是 Windows 10 中 Universal Windows Platform 的简称,有不同编译器类型的 UWP,属于 MSVC 编译器生成的 Qt 库。如果不是开发 UWP 应用程序,就不需要,直接忽略。安装该组件需要计算机上已经安装相应版本的 Visual Studio。
Android这是针对安卓应用开发的 Qt 库,安卓开发勾选。
SourcesQt源代码包,建议选择,可能某个时候需要它。
Qt***Qt 的附加模块,大部分建议安装,这些附加模块括号里的 Technology Preview ,是技术预览模块的意思,还处在功能测试阶段,不是正式版模块;附加模块括号里的 Deprecated 是指抛弃的旧模块,兼容旧代码使用的,一般用不到(如果不是为和以前开发的源程序兼容,过时的模块不要选择)。这些附加模块读者可以选择部分或都勾选了安装,占用空间不大。Qt Charts 是二维图表模块,用于绘制柱状图、饼图、曲线图等常用二维图表。Qt Data Visualization 是三维数据图表模块,用于数据的三维显示,如散点的三维空间分布、三维曲面等。
  1. Developer and Designer Tools
    这部分包含集成开发环境和编译工具
组件说明
Qt Creator xxx这是集成开发环境,强制安装的,以后所有的项目和代码都在 Qt Creator 里面新建和编辑。
Qt Creator xxxx CDB Debugger surpport用于和 CDB 调试工具对接,默认安装,一般用于调试 VC 编译的 Qt 程序。
MinGW xxxxx这是开源的编译器套件,建议安装
Strawberry Perl 5.22.1.3用于编译 Qt 源代码的 Perl 开发环境,不需要安装。如果读者以后用到,也可以另外手动安装,在搜索引擎搜索 Strawberry Perl 关键词,去 Strawberry Perl 官网下载最新的安装包是一样用的。
声明:本文内容由网友自发贡献,不代表【wpsshop博客】立场,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:https://www.wpsshop.cn/w/Gausst松鼠会/article/detail/81796
推荐阅读
相关标签
  

闽ICP备14008679号